Paul Laverty Criticizes Hollywood for Boycotting Gaza Supporters at Cannes
Scottish screenwriter Paul Laverty expressed shame at the Cannes Film Festival, criticizing Hollywood for allegedly boycotting actors like Susan Sarandon, Javier Bardem, and Mark Ruffalo. The boycotts reportedly stem from their vocal opinions against the violence targeting women and children in Gaza.
